Stored Procedure (PROCEDURE.SQL):
CREATE PROCEDURE Hello
@yourname varchar (50) = "No celebrities"
As
Select @yourname + "Hello! "
Go
PHP3 Program (PROCEDURE.PHP3):
$server = Mssql_connect ("localhost", "sa", "") or Die ("Unable to connect to the database server! ");
$db = mssql_select_db ("Test", $server) or die ("Unable to connect to test database! ");
echo "
"; echo "
"; $query = "exec Hello @yourname =" friend "; $rst = Mssql_query ($query, $db) or Die ("Cannot Execute sql: $query"); $fields _num = Mssql_num_fields ($rst); $i = 0; while ($i < $fields _num) {$fields [$i] = Mssql_field_name ($rst, $i); echo "
| ". $fields [$i]. " | "; $i + +; } echo "
"; while ($record =mssql_fetch_array ($rst)) {echo "
"; $i = 0; while ($i < $fields _num) {$value = $record [$fields] [$i]]; if ($value = = "") echo "
| "; else echo "
" . $value. " | "; $i + +; } echo "
"; } mssql_free_result ($rst); echo "
";
Mssql_close ($server) or Die ("Cannot disconnect from the database server! ");
?>
http://www.bkjia.com/PHPjc/631832.html www.bkjia.com true http://www.bkjia.com/PHPjc/631832.html techarticle stored Procedure (procedure.sql): CREATE PROCEDURE Hello @yourname varchar (50) = nameless as Select @yourname +, Hello! Go PHP3 Program (PROCEDURE.PHP3):? $server = Mssql_connect ...